Deck paint removal services involve carefully stripping away old, peeling, or deteriorated paint from outdoor decks. This process typically includes the use of specialized tools and techniques to effectively remove multiple layers of paint or stain without damaging the underlying wood or composite materials. Proper paint removal prepares the surface for a fresh coat of paint, stain, or sealant, ensuring a smooth, even finish that enhances the deck’s appearance and longevity. Experienced service providers understand how to handle different types of deck surfaces and paint coatings, making sure the removal process is thorough yet gentle enough to preserve the deck’s structural integrity.

This service addresses a variety of common problems faced by homeowners with aging or poorly maintained decks. Peeling or bubbling paint can lead to wood exposure, which accelerates deterioration and increases the risk of rot or insect damage. Stains that have faded or become uneven can detract from the deck’s visual appeal and reduce its overall value. Additionally, old paint or stain can trap moisture, leading to mold or mildew growth, which can compromise the deck’s surface and safety. Deck paint removal helps resolve these issues by restoring the surface to a clean, bare state, ready for a new protective finish that can improve both appearance and durability.

The overview below groups typical Deck Paint Removal proj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Venice, FL.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Decks - For routine paint removal on small to medium decks, local contractors typically charge between $250 and $600. Many projects fall within this range, especially for decks under 200 square feet. Larger or more complex jobs may cost more.

Medium-Sized Projects - Removing paint from decks around 200 to 400 square feet usually costs between $600 and $1,200. These jobs are common and often include surface preparation and minor repairs. Costs can vary based on surface condition and paint type.

Larger or Complex Decks - For extensive or detailed paint removal on larger decks, prices often range from $1,200 to $3,000. Fewer projects reach this tier, but they typically involve multiple levels, intricate designs, or extensive prep work.

Full Deck Replacement - Complete removal and replacement of a deck's surface can exceed $5,000 for larger, high-end projects. Such jobs are less common and usually involve significant structural work alongside paint removal and new surface installation.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What methods do contractors use to remove deck paint? Local contractors may use techniques such as chemical stripping, sanding, or pressure washing to effectively remove paint from decks.

Is deck paint removal necessary before refinishing? Yes, removing existing paint ensures proper adhesion of new stain or finish and helps achieve a smooth, professional result.

Can deck paint removal be done on all types of wood? Most wood types can be treated with appropriate removal methods, but it's best to consult with local service providers for specific deck materials.

Are there any preparations needed before paint removal? Typically, clearing the deck of furniture and debris is recommended, and contractors may advise on covering nearby areas to protect from dust or chemicals.

How do contractors ensure the deck surface is ready for new finish? They typically clean and sand the surface after paint removal to create a smooth, clean base for staining or sealing.
